    Book Review of Happy Birthday to US!
    The Children’s Book Review

    Happy Birthday to US! Book Cover

    Happy Birthday to US!

    Written by Sherry Ellis

    Illustrated by Nina Hvozdzeva

    Ages: 4-7 | 52 Pages

    Publisher: A 2 Z Press, LLC (2025) | ISBN: 978-1962101240

    What to Expect: Birthday Celebrations, July 4th Celebrations, Community, and Rhyming Text.

    Happy Birthday to US! is a cheerful introduction to American history that emphasizes community and shared pride.

    A young narrator wakes up on July 4th believing the local parade, banners, and music are all part of a grand personal birthday celebration. While enjoying the festivities, the narrator learns that the red, white, and blue decorations also honor “Lady Liberty” and the patriots who founded the country. As the day transitions from a parade to a family gathering at the park, the child realizes that sharing their special day with the nation makes the celebration even more meaningful.

    Author Sherry Ellis uses a buoyant rhythmic, rhyming structure to guide readers through the excitement of Independence Day—balancing a child’s personal joy with introductory historical concepts, such as the Declaration of Independence and the roles of figures like Ben Franklin and John Hancock. By framing the holiday as a “birthday” for the country, the text makes complex ideas about freedom and governance accessible to a younger audience.

    The bright, colorful illustrations by Nina Hvozdzeva delightfully convey the festive energy of a summer holiday. Diverse crowds, patriotic symbols like the Statue of Liberty, and classic Fourth of July imagery, including marching bands and vibrant fireworks, fill the pages with visual elements that complement the text by grounding the child’s birthday experience in a lively, community-focused setting.

    Including a helpful historical appendix about why the holiday is celebrated, Happy Birthday to Us is an excellent choice for parents and teachers looking to explain the significance of the Fourth of July to young children.

    About the Author

    Sherry Ellis is an award-winning author and professional musician who plays and teaches the violin, viola, and piano. When she is not writing or engaged in musical activities, she can be found doing household chores, hiking, or exploring the world. Ellis lives in Atlanta, Georgia.
